La Maison Moët was one of Moët Hennessy’s largest brand celebrations in Mexico City, held at General Prim 30, a historic venue transformed into a multi-room luxury experience. Across the building, each space was dedicated to a different brand within the Moët Hennessy portfolio, creating a journey of celebration, atmosphere and high-end hospitality.
I worked on the preliminary 3D visualisations for the event, developing a series of spatial renders across 15 different areas of the venue. These included rooms, corridors and cloisters, each designed to represent the identity, experience and activities of a specific brand. The featured spaces included Moët Rosé, Grand Vintage, Nectar Impérial, Moët Jungle, Chandon, Belvedere, Hennessy, Veuve Clicquot, Wine Bar, Glenmorangie, Dom Pérignon and Volcan.
The project was developed in collaboration with Commun Marketing Agency.
